For example, the metals cobalt and Henry Moseley, in full Henry Gwyn Jeffreys Moseley, (born November 23, 1887, Weymouth, Dorset, Englanddied August 10, 1915, Gallipoli, Turkey), English physicist who experimentally demonstrated that the major properties of an element are determined by the atomic number, not by the atomic weight, and firmly established the relationship between atomic number and the charge of the atomic nucleus. In 1912 he attempted to use high positive voltages to pull beta particles (high energy electrons) back into their radioactive source. The American Nobel laureate Robert Millikan declared: Had the European War had no other result than the snuffing out of this young life, that alone would make it one of the most hideous and irreparable crimes in history. Physicist Charles Darwin (grandson of the biologist) claimed Moseley was without exaggeration the most brilliant man I ever met. Ernest Rutherford discoverer of the atomic nucleus used Moseleys death (a striking example misuse of scientific talent) to change forever the militarys attitude to thoughtless conscription. The discovery of the noble gases during the 1890s by William Ramsay initially seemed to contradict Mendeleevs work, until he realised that actually they were further proof of his system, fitting in as the final group on his table.
